30 | 36 | | SUBCHAPTER F. ASSESSMENTS; APPLICABILITY OF ASSESSMENTS |
---|
31 | 37 | | Sec. 8473.251. PETITION REQUIRED FOR FINANCING |
---|
32 | 38 | | IMPROVEMENTS AND RECREATIONAL FACILITIES WITH ASSESSMENTS. (a) |
---|
33 | 39 | | Except as provided by this subchapter, the board may finance the |
---|
34 | 40 | | construction or maintenance of a recreational facility or |
---|
35 | 41 | | improvement with assessments on property under this subchapter only |
---|
36 | 42 | | if: |
---|
37 | 43 | | (1) a written petition requesting that facility or |
---|
38 | 44 | | improvement has been filed with the board; and |
---|
39 | 45 | | (2) the board holds a hearing on the proposed |
---|
40 | 46 | | assessments. |
---|
41 | 47 | | (b) The petition must be signed by the owners of a majority |
---|
42 | 48 | | of the assessed value of real property in the district subject to |
---|
43 | 49 | | assessment according to the most recent certified tax appraisal |
---|
44 | 50 | | roll for the county. |
---|
45 | 51 | | Sec. 8473.252. MISCELLANEOUS DESIGN, CONSTRUCTION, AND |
---|
46 | 52 | | MAINTENANCE. An improvement or recreational facility project may |
---|
47 | 53 | | include the planning, design, construction, improvement, and |
---|
48 | 54 | | maintenance of: |
---|
49 | 55 | | (1) landscaping; |
---|
50 | 56 | | (2) marinas and bridges; |
---|
51 | 57 | | (3) lighting, banners, and signs; |
---|
52 | 58 | | (4) hiking and cycling paths or trails; |
---|
53 | 59 | | (5) sidewalks, pedestrian walkways, skywalks, |
---|
54 | 60 | | crosswalks, or tunnels; |
---|
55 | 61 | | (6) ponds, lakes, recreational facilities, or scenic |
---|
56 | 62 | | areas; |
---|
57 | 63 | | (7) plazas or pedestrian malls; |
---|
58 | 64 | | (8) drainage or navigation improvements; or |
---|
59 | 65 | | (9) solid waste, water, sewer, or power facilities, |
---|
60 | 66 | | including electrical and gas power facilities. |
---|
61 | 67 | | Sec. 8473.253. METHOD OF NOTICE FOR HEARING. The district |
---|
62 | 68 | | shall mail notice of the hearing to each property owner in the |
---|
63 | 69 | | district who will be subject to the assessment at the current |
---|
64 | 70 | | address to be assessed as reflected on the tax rolls. The district |
---|
65 | 71 | | may mail the notice by certified or first class United States mail. |
---|
66 | 72 | | The board shall determine the method of notice. |
---|
67 | 73 | | Sec. 8473.254. ASSESSMENTS; LIENS FOR ASSESSMENTS. (a) An |
---|
68 | 74 | | assessment or a reassessment imposed under this subchapter by the |
---|
69 | 75 | | district, penalties and interest on an assessment or reassessment, |
---|
70 | 76 | | an expense of collection, and reasonable attorney's fees incurred |
---|
71 | 77 | | by the district: |
---|
72 | 78 | | (1) are a first and prior lien against the property |
---|
73 | 79 | | assessed; |
---|
74 | 80 | | (2) are superior to any other lien or claim other than |
---|
75 | 81 | | a lien or claim for county, school district, or municipal ad valorem |
---|
76 | 82 | | taxes; and |
---|
77 | 83 | | (3) are the personal liability of and a charge against |
---|
78 | 84 | | the owners of the property even if the owners are not named in the |
---|
79 | 85 | | assessment proceedings. |
---|
80 | 86 | | (b) The lien is effective from the date of the board's |
---|
81 | 87 | | resolution imposing the assessment until the date the assessment is |
---|
82 | 88 | | paid. The board may enforce the lien in the same manner that the |
---|
83 | 89 | | board may enforce an ad valorem tax lien against real property. |
---|
84 | 90 | | (c) The board may make a correction to or deletion from the |
---|
85 | 91 | | assessment roll that does not increase the amount of assessment of |
---|
86 | 92 | | any parcel of land without providing notice and holding a hearing in |
---|
87 | 93 | | the manner required for additional assessments. |
---|
88 | 94 | | Sec. 8473.255. UTILITY PROPERTY EXEMPT FROM ASSESSMENTS. |
---|
89 | 95 | | The district may not impose an assessment on the property, |
---|
90 | 96 | | including the equipment, rights-of-way, facilities, or |
---|
91 | 97 | | improvements, of: |
---|
92 | 98 | | (1) an electric utility or a power generation company |
---|
93 | 99 | | as defined by Section 31.002, Utilities Code; |
---|
94 | 100 | | (2) a gas utility as defined by Section 101.003 or |
---|
95 | 101 | | 121.001, Utilities Code; |
---|
96 | 102 | | (3) a telecommunications provider as defined by |
---|
97 | 103 | | Section 51.002, Utilities Code; or |
---|
98 | 104 | | (4) a person who provides to the public cable |
---|
99 | 105 | | television or advanced telecommunications services. |
---|
